Origins of Bermuda Shorts
Born in the early 20th century, Bermuda shorts were initially designed for British military officers stationed in Bermuda. Their purpose was practical—offering a comfortable option for hot climates. The knee-length cut provided some modesty, while the lightweight materials offered breathability. Very quickly, local tailors began to replicate these military garments for civilians, seeing an opportunity in the sunny, laid-back lifestyle that Bermuda offered.
These khaki shorts started gaining traction not just among the military but also resonated with businessmen and sports enthusiasts enjoying leisurely activities. They became a fashion statement by the 1940s, largely embraced by both men and women. The shorts, often paired with blazers, created an intriguing juxtaposition of casual and formal attire, signifying class and leisure.
Today, Bermuda shorts come in a myriad of styles and materials, from denim to linen. They evoke nostalgia while remaining a relevant choice in current fashion discussions.

Popular Fabrics for Bermuda Shorts
Several popular fabrics commonly found in Bermuda shorts lend themselves well to creating stylish, versatile options. Understanding the characteristics of these materials can help in making informed choices:
- Cotton: Known for its breathability and comfort, cotton is a go-to choice for casual Bermuda shorts. It absorbs moisture, making it ideal for warm days.
- Linen: This fabric offers a natural, relaxed look while providing excellent airflow. Linen Bermuda shorts can make summer outings feel cooler, though they may wrinkle easily.
- Denim: A classic option, denim shorts bring durability and a rugged aesthetic. While heavier, they can be styled up or down, suited for various occasions.
- Polyester Blends: Often used for performance-oriented Bermuda shorts, polyester blends are less prone to wrinkling and often include some stretch. They might not offer the same comfort as cotton or linen but are practical for active wear.
- Tencel: This material, derived from sustainably sourced wood pulp, is known for its softness and draping qualities. Tencel offers a luxurious feel while also being eco-friendly.
When selecting Bermuda shorts, think about the climate, occasion, and how you plan to style them—this is where fabric choice truly matters.

Washing Instructions
The first step in ensuring your fringe Bermuda shorts last is knowing how to wash them properly. Here’s a breakdown of key washing tips:
- Read the Care Label: Always start with the care label. Manufacturers usually provide essential instructions tailored for the fabric, which can save you from a laundry disaster.
- Hand Wash When Possible: If you're particularly fond of your shorts, consider hand washing. Fill a bucket with cold water and a gentle detergent, then submerge your shorts, gently agitating the fabric. This method reduces wear and tear compared to machine washing.
- Machine Wash on Delicate Cycle: If hand washing isn't feasible, place your shorts in a mesh laundry bag before tossing them in the washing machine. Choose a delicate cycle with cold water to avoid damaging the fringe.
- Avoid Bleach and Fabric Softener: These products can harm the fabric's integrity and lead to fading. Stick with mild detergents that cater to delicate fabrics.
- Air Dry: After washing, avoid the dryer as high heat can shrink or warp your shorts. Gently hang them on a clothesline or a drying rack out of direct sunlight to maintain color vibrancy.
Proper washing is as vital as wearing the shorts themselves; neglect this aspect and they might lose their charm almost magically.
Storage Tips
Storing your fringe Bermuda shorts correctly can play a significant role in keeping them in good shape. Here are some handy storage practices:
- Fold, Don’t Hang: Hanging up your shorts can cause stretching, especially in the area around the waistband. Instead, fold them neatly and place them in a drawer or on a shelf.
- Use Acid-Free Tissue Paper: If you're packing them away for an extended time, consider placing acid-free tissue paper between the folds to help maintain their shape and avoid creasing.
- Avoid Damp Areas: Keep your shorts in a dry, well-ventilated spot. Moist conditions increase the likelihood of mold and mildew, particularly if the fabric is a breathable material.
- Organize by Color or Style: If you've got multiple pairs, it might help to organize them by color or style. This way, finding the right pair is quicker and less likely to lead to any undue handling.
- Maintain a Consistent Temperature: Storing your shorts in varying temperatures can affect fabric elasticity. Keeping them in a stable environment prolongs their life.
By adhering to these care and maintenance tips, you'll be able not just to keep your fringe Bermuda shorts looking fresh, but you'll also invest in their longevity, making them a beloved staple in your wardrobe for seasons to come.
